Do Kwon: Legal Battle Over Extradition

Do Kwon, the co-founder of Terra, finds himself in the midst of a legal battle over his extradition. Currently held in custody in Montenegro since March 2023, Kwonโ€™s fate hangs in the balance as the Supreme Prosecutor of Montenegro contests his extradition to South Korea.

  • The Supreme Prosecutor of Montenegro challenges the decision to extradite Kwon to South Korea instead of the United States, citing procedural irregularities.
  • Kwon and his colleague, Han Chang-joon, were arrested for using fake passports, triggering a diplomatic tussle between the US and South Korea.
  • Interpol issued a red notice for Kwonโ€™s arrest six months prior to his detention, following the collapse of Terraform Labs and the Terra ecosystem.

Legal Maneuvers and Uncertainty

The legal saga surrounding Do Kwonโ€™s extradition continues to unfold with uncertainty looming over his fate. Despite efforts by the Supreme Prosecutor of Montenegro to halt his extradition to South Korea, Kwonโ€™s future remains uncertain following Hanโ€™s extradition in February 2024.

  • Kwon may face extradition to South Korea after March 23, according to reports from Montenegrin lawyer Goran Rodic.
  • The final decision on Kwonโ€™s extradition rests with the Minister of Justice in Montenegro.

Extradition Reversal in the USA

In a significant turn of events, Do Kwon successfully thwarted his extradition to the United States for the third time in early March 2024. His legal teamโ€™s appeals and challenges led to the Court of Appeal of Montenegro overturning the decision once again due to procedural issues and lack of clarity.

  • Kwonโ€™s victory marks the third successful reversal following previous wins on December 14th and February 8th.
